Tyson Foods will invest US$2-4m in its joint venture with India’s Godrej Agrovet over the next year.

The company has said the investment will allow it to develop and market processed and value-added poultry products in India.


“Poultry is usually the low-cost protein in the market place, whether it’s compared to mutton, beef or pork [and] there will come a desire to add more protein as incomes rise,” Tyson chairman John Tyson said.


Godrej Tyson Foods, the JV company, sells the processed chicken brand Real Good and Yummiez branded chicken sausages.
